Output 3bb9b10fac8a452a0316ca2a1a78be65ae39c9abf79440c8131171220afa812e:98

value
25507629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c890afcb52af501d0c6cf07349eb8c60503c6098 OP_EQUAL
address
3KyWPvBW7gVsYsoe1CrByDtfJ466jH2Xez
transaction
3bb9b10fac8a452a0316ca2a1a78be65ae39c9abf79440c8131171220afa812e
confirmations
330940
spent
true